SHARYN Lewis has joined Greater Manchester Chamber as the local area manager for Oldham.
Sharyn (34), from Warrington, will be the new first point of contact for Chamber members within the Oldham, Bolton, Bury and Rochdale boroughs.
Sharyn replaces Carol Hopkins, who took a job with Rochdale Council last year.
Formerly with Business Link in the West Midlands, Sharyn performed a variety of roles working with local businesses across the region.
Being new to the area, Sharyn is keen to hear from local businesses to identify the key issues affecting companies within the borough.
“I want to begin working alongside the business community to help support the area getting back on its feet following the economic downturn,” she said.
Hearing centre manager
HEARING aid specialist Amplifon has appointed Ben Lawrenson as manager of its branch in Oldham.
His appointment will help raise awareness among residents of the importance of having their hearing regularly checked.
Originally from Bury, Ben joined Amplifon in January, 2006, as a registered hearing aid audiologist. He said: “I think it’s vital for people to understand the importance of having regular hearing tests. Too many people are suffering in silence from hearing difficulties and are unaware that a short consultation with a hearing specialist could dramatically improve their quality of life.”
